Output 62cc2d60ef75ea5dae05257954b2ec0ca68c4cdcdaf41b6b13d64ec01ddaaba1:691

value
159686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1cbb32daa3eed176bd8790caeaff63e3c47fec795369ceb696a2bcb6dac5555
address
tb1pu89mxtd28mk3w67c0yx2atlk8c7y0lk8j5mfe6mfdg4ukmdv242suzzvrl
transaction
62cc2d60ef75ea5dae05257954b2ec0ca68c4cdcdaf41b6b13d64ec01ddaaba1
confirmations
1691
spent
false

1 Sat Range